Dealing with Issues of Water Filling
The typical resource of water filling problems in washing makers is commonly connected to a malfunction in the water inlet valve or the pressure button. The valve controls the water circulation right into the appliance, and the pressure button signals when the wanted water level is reached. When the shutoff is defective or the pressure button is not working correctly, it can lead to imprecise water levels, creating either excessive or too little water to load the device.

One way to fix a maker is by filling it with water manually. If the maker functions fine with hands-on dental filling, the issue may be with the water inlet valve. On the other hand, if way too much water enters the maker also when it gets to the desired level, the stress button may be the cause. It is important for property owners to meticulously adhere to the manufacturer's instructions and guidelines when checking these components, or look for assistance from an expert if required.

Fixing Issues with Drum Turning
Experiencing a drum that will not rotate is a frequent issue that can accompany your cleaning device. This concern usually indicates a mechanical issue, commonly related to the motor, belts, or cover button. The motor is responsible for driving the spinning movement in your washer, so if it's harmed or defective, the drum will not rotate. Similarly, inefficient belts or cover buttons can likewise impede the drum's movement.

Establishing the root cause of a non-spinning issue can be an overwhelming job, however it's a vital action in repairing the problem efficiently. To start, examine the lid button for any signs of damages or wear. You can promptly verify if the cover switch is the wrongdoer by listening for a distinctive clicking sound when opening up and closing the cover. If the sound is absent, changing the lid switch might be required. In some cases, damaged belts or burnt out motors may require a much more extensive examination by a specialist. Remember, security needs to always be your top concern when collaborating with electrical or mechanical elements, so see to it the washer is unplugged before checking any kind of parts.

Repairing Insufficient Cycle Troubles
Frequently, the have problem with laundry devices isn't limited to just sprinkle filling out or draining out, however it goes beyond to a lot more complex issues like incomplete cycles. This occurs when the washing machine quits arbitrarily at any kind of point throughout its laundry, rinse or spin cycles. This irritating misstep can be a result of a selection of aspects from a defective timer or control panel to lid changes not working correctly. Furthermore, if the home appliance's electric motor is overheating or the water level button is malfunctioning, these can also add to the interruption of the machine's normal cycle.

Resolving this trouble needs a mindful diagnostic procedure to ascertain the root of the problem. Start by performing a simple evaluation of the cover button, as wear and tear over time might trigger it to quit functioning properly. Moving along, evaluate the water level switch; if it is defective, it could send wrong signals to the equipment concerning when to begin and stop. You may also want to check the home appliance's control board and timer. If they are damaged, the equipment could either quit mid-cycle or otherwise start in all. Please keep in mind that this sort of troubleshooting ought to be executed with care as electricity is involved, and if you are not sure about any type of step of the procedure, it is advised you get in touch with a qualified specialist.
